Technitium MAC Address Changer allows you to change Media Access Control (MAC) Address of your Network Interface Card (NIC) irrespective to your NIC manufacturer or its driver. It has a very simple user interface and provides ample of information regarding each NIC in the machine. Every NIC has an MAC address hard coded in its circuit by its manufacturer. This hard coded MAC address is used by windows drivers to access Ethernet Networks (LAN). This tool can set a new MAC address to your NIC, bypassing the original hard coded MAC address. Technitium MAC Address Changer v4.7 is coded in Visual Basic 6.0. ============ = Features = ============ += Most known issues with Windows Vista removed (including setup). += Changes MAC address of Network Interface Card (NIC) including Wireless LAN Cards, irrespective of its manufacturer or its drivers. += Has latest list of all known manufacturers (with corporate addresses) to choose from. You can also enter any MAC address and know which manufacturer it belongs to. += Allows you to select random MAC address from the list of manufacturers by just clicking a button. += Restarts your NIC automatically to apply MAC address changes instantaneously. += Allows you to create Configuration Presets, which saves all your NIC settings and makes it very simple to switch between many settings in just a click and hence saves lot of time. += Allows you to Import or Export Configuration Presets to or from another file, which saves lot of time spent in reconfiguration. += Allows you to load any Configuration Presets when TMAC starts by just double clicking on any Configuration Preset File (*.cpf file extension). += Has command line interface which allows you to perform all the tasks from the command prompt or you can even create a DOS batch program to carry out regular tasks (see help for command line parameter details). += Allows you to export a detailed text report for all the network connections. += Displays all information you would ever need to know about your NIC in one view like Device Name, Configuration ID, Hardware ID, Connection Status, Link Speed, DHCP details, TCP/IP details etc. += Displays total bytes sent and received through the NIC. += Displays current data transfer speed per second. += Allows you to configure IP Address, Gateway and DNS Server for your NIC quickly and instantaneously. += Allows you to enable/disable DHCP instantaneously. += Allows you to Release/Renew DHCP IP address instantaneously. += Displays DHCP lease obtained and lease expires time. += Allows you to configure Interface Metric instantaneously. += Quick keyboard shortcuts for most operations. += All reported bugs in previous 4.5 version removed. (Thanks to all your feedbacks) += One known issue in Windows Vista remains that is TMAC cannot disable any NIC with Non Operational status.
